Tipperary people urged to march to highlight horse cruelty

Tipperary people are being called on to support a march highlighting horse cruelty on October 4th.

The Action for Animal Welfare Group will march on Leinster House to raise awareness of the ongoing cruelty to animals, and will call on the Government to provide horse wardens to each county.

It comes following the discovery of yet another dead horse in the Premier county yesterday.

The animal was found with its legs tied together, and tied to a fence in Newport – Gardai are investigating the incident.

Ann Williamson of the Tipperary based Action for Animal Welfare Group says people are starting to take notice of horse cruelty in the Premier county…
